Can I manually update to Android 10?

To upgrade to Android 10 on your Pixel, head over to your phone’s settings menu, select System, System update, then Check for update. If the over-the-air update is available for your Pixel, it should automatically download. Reboot your phone after the update has installed, and you’ll be running Android 10 in no time!

Can I force an Android update?

Once you’ve restarted the phone after clearing data for Google Services Framework, head over to device Settings » About phone » System update and hit the Check for update button. If luck favors you, you’ll probably get an option to download the update you’re looking for.

How do I update my Android ?

  1. Make sure your device is connected to Wi-Fi.
  2. Open Settings.
  3. Select About Phone.
  4. Tap Check for Updates. If an update is available, an Update button will appear. Tap it.
  5. Install. Depending on the OS, you’ll see Install Now, Reboot and install, or Install System Software. Tap it.

How do I update my old Android tablet?

Manually check for updates by going to Settings > Software Update > Download and install. Android tablets automatically update periodically as long as they have an internet connection. At a certain point, older tablets won’t be able to upgrade to the latest Android version.

How do I force update my Samsung?

For Samsung phones running Android 11 / Android 10 / Android Pie

  1. Open Settings from the app drawer or home screen.
  2. Scroll down to the bottom of the page.
  3. Tap Software update.
  4. Tap Download and install to initiate an update manually.
  5. Your phone will connect to the server to see if an OTA update is available.

Why can’t I upgrade my Android version?

If your Android device won’t update, it might have to do with your Wi-Fi connection, battery, storage space, or the age of your device.
